  2. Allrecipes: A Community of Cooks Sharing Real Experiences

    Allrecipes stands out because of its massive community. Users upload photos, write reviews, and share tips for each recipe. This social approach means you can see what worked for others and get honest feedback before trying a recipe. The site’s search filters help you find recipes by ingredient, diet, or difficulty level.

    Why it matters: The power of community means recipes get tested many times by real people. You learn from others’ successes and mistakes. This makes Allrecipes a trusted spot to find practical ideas that actually work in everyday kitchens.

  3. NYT Cooking: Chef-Crafted Recipes with a Story

    NYT Cooking offers recipes crafted by professional chefs, often with a story behind each dish. The instructions are detailed, explaining why certain steps matter or how to get the best flavor. This helps cooks understand the science and art behind cooking.

    Why it matters: For cooks who want to learn more than just the “how,” NYT Cooking provides context and tips that deepen food knowledge. It also offers a personalized recipe box and meal planner, which make organizing cooking ideas easy.

  5. Yummly: Personalized Recipe Recommendations and Smart Shopping

    Yummly uses technology to recommend recipes based on your tastes, dietary needs, and what’s in your kitchen. It creates shopping lists and even connects with some smart kitchen devices. This makes meal planning and grocery shopping smoother.

    Why it matters: The personalized approach saves time and reduces food waste. It’s like having a kitchen assistant that suggests meals you will actually enjoy and helps organize your cooking week.
